HR 643 109th Congress House Foreign Trade and International Finance Commerce Plastics Tariff

To suspend temporarily the duty on Polyol DPP (DPP).

Introduced: February 8, 2005 Introduced by: Kaptur, Marcy Democratic · Ohio See on congress.gov

 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Amends the Harmonized Tariff Schedule of the United States to suspend, through December 31, 2008, the duty on ethoxylated dipentaerythritol (Polyol DPP (DPP)).
